*📜 Plan description
Start-up Guard is the smallest DDoS-protected VDS/VPS configuration shown on the page, combining 1 CPU core, 2 GB RAM, and 20 GB SSD capacity at the lowest advertised entry price in the virtual range. It is built for lightweight protected services such as small web applications, testing environments, utility nodes, modest game-related components, compact e-commerce backends, or early deployment stages where a basic isolated server is enough but shared hosting is too restrictive. Even as the entry tier, it sits inside the same protected VPS framework as the larger plans, so the customer still gets the benefits of KVM-based virtualization, isolated resources, analytics, server management tools, and service-level DDoS mitigation rather than a watered-down environment. This plan makes sense for customers who want to begin with a small budget and expand later, especially when predictable cost matters more than raw server size.
The VDS/VPS line is presented as DDoS-protected virtual infrastructure built on KVM virtualization, with plan-based CPU, RAM, and SSD resources for customers that need more control than classic hosting. The feature sections highlight creation of multiple virtual environments, real-time request analytics, management through the client area or API, up to 1 Gbps legitimate bandwidth without traffic limits, 24/7 technical support with server monitoring, free automated Let's Encrypt SSL certificates, and private secure DNS servers around the world. The operating system strip shows AlmaLinux, CentOS Stream, Debian, Rocky Linux, Ubuntu, and Windows images, so the service can be used both for standard Linux stacks and Windows-based deployments. The use-case section frames these plans for game services, e-commerce workloads, protected website hosting, and development or startup projects that need scalable resources together with always-on DDoS mitigation.

📄 Editorial Review
DDoS-Guard is a specialized security provider that has expanded deeply into the web hosting sector. Founded in 2011, the company initially focused on protecting networks from denial-of-service attacks but has since evolved into a full-spectrum infrastructure provider. Their offering is distinct from typical hosting companies because security is not an add-on; it is the foundation of every product. Whether you are looking for Protected Hosting, Protected VDS/VPS, or Dedicated Servers, every plan comes pre-wrapped in their proprietary global filtering network.The company distinguishes its services by the layers of protection offered. They provide Website Protection (Layer 7 OSI) which includes a Content Delivery Network (CDN) and Web Application Firewall (WAF) to speed up and secure sites, and Network Protection (Layer 3-4 OSI) for infrastructure. For hosting specifically, they offer a "Protected VDS" built on KVM virtualization and "Protected Dedicated Servers" for high-load projects. A key feature across their hosting line is the integration of geo-distributed scrubbing: traffic is filtered at the nearest node before it ever reaches your server, ensuring stability even during massive attacks. They also cater to businesses needing specific compliance or localization, offering services in multiple languages (English, Russian, Spanish, etc.) and supporting varied infrastructure needs.
